Took me six hours, unheard of for me to take that time doing something!

The frame is made from the 60 odd year old Apple Boxes in the Windmill, add to that Bamboo, Logs, Cardboard, Bark, Ceramic bits, broken roof tiles, Cones, naff bits of wood, Straw and whatever else!

Must say it suits the Garden!

It's about three feet off the ground and awiting it's first resident.
